What Is a Diabetes Monitor
A Diabetes monitor is a device used to measure and track blood glucose levels in individuals with diabetes. Traditionally, people used manual finger-prick methods to check their blood sugar using a basic Diabetes monitor device. While effective, these older methods required frequent testing and could sometimes be inconvenient.
Today, advanced Diabetes monitor systems include continuous glucose monitoring (CGM) devices that track blood sugar levels throughout the day. These modern Diabetes monitor solutions automatically send data to smartphones or smartwatches, allowing users to monitor their health in real time.
The Evolution of Diabetes Monitor Devices
The journey of the Diabetes monitor began with simple glucose meters that required blood samples. Over time, researchers and technology companies improved the design and functionality of the Diabetes monitor, making it more user-friendly and accurate.
Modern Diabetes monitor devices now include wearable sensors that attach to the skin. These sensors measure glucose levels continuously and transmit the data to digital platforms. The latest Diabetes monitor technology integrates cloud storage, smartphone apps, and advanced analytics to give users deeper insights into their health patterns.
Smart Technology Transforming Diabetes Monitor Devices
Smart technology is revolutionizing the Diabetes monitor industry. Artificial intelligence and machine learning algorithms can now analyze data collected by a Diabetes monitor to predict glucose trends and suggest lifestyle adjustments.
Many new Diabetes monitor devices connect directly to mobile apps that provide alerts when blood sugar levels become too high or too low. These notifications help users take immediate action. Some smart Diabetes monitor systems also allow healthcare providers to access patient data remotely, improving medical supervision and treatment.

Artificial Intelligence and Predictive Monitoring
Artificial intelligence is playing a major role in shaping the future of the Diabetes monitor industry. AI-powered Diabetes monitor systems analyze user data to identify patterns and predict potential glucose spikes or drops.
For example, an advanced Diabetes monitor can learn how a person’s body responds to certain foods, exercise routines, or stress levels. Based on this information, the Diabetes monitor can provide personalized recommendations to help users maintain stable blood sugar levels.
The Future of Diabetes Monitor Technology
The future of the Diabetes monitor market is driven by innovation and research. Scientists are working on non-invasive Diabetes monitor devices that measure glucose levels without the need for needles or skin sensors.
Upcoming Diabetes monitor technologies may use optical sensors, sweat analysis, or other advanced methods to track glucose levels. These innovations could make the Diabetes monitor more comfortable and accessible for millions of people around the world.
In addition, future Diabetes monitor devices may integrate with broader health ecosystems, connecting with smart insulin pumps, diet tracking apps, and fitness platforms.
